Join our team as a Backend AI Software Integration Engineer building a multi-tenant GenAI Security Platform that enables enterprises to benchmark, red-team, and secure LLMs and agentic workflows. In this core engineering role, you will focus predominantly on backend software development in Python—building middleware APIs, data ingestion endpoints, and integration hooks to embed Palo Alto Networks Prisma AIRS across enterprise AI pipelines and partner architectures.
Key Responsibilities
Backend Software & API Engineering:Design, build, and maintain high-performance, asynchronous REST/gRPC microservices, background job workers, and database schemas in Python.
AI Ingestion & Integration Hooks: Develop clean API endpoints, webhook receivers, and data ingestion hooks to collect, route, and inspect LLM prompts, context payloads, and agent execution logs.
AI Gateways & Agent Workflows:Build middleware logic and AI Gateway integrations connecting model providers and agentic frameworks (LangChain, LlamaIndex, MCP) with inline security controls, policy enforcement, and fallback routing.
Solution Architecture & Blueprints: Author technical architecture diagrams and integration blueprints documenting insertion points for the Prisma AIRS portfolio (Model, Red Teaming, Runtime, and Agent Security) within cloud and hybrid environments.
Automated Red-Teaming & API Exposure: Engineer programmatic execution pipelines for automated LLM probing (jailbreaks, prompt injections) and expose structured API endpoints to serve telemetry data to frontend dashboards and SIEM tools.
Technical Onboarding: Reviewing partner software architecture and providing documentation or SDKs to speed up integration timeline
Travel: This role will be based in our Texas office but will require regular travel to our Santa Clara, CA HQ
